Christina Summa Appointed to the Committee of 100 in Wilmington, DE

| Accolades

FCCB (First Citizens Community Bank) would like to congratulate Christina Summa, a Business Development Officer serving their Delaware market on her recent appointment to The Committee of 100. The Committee of 100 is a non-profit association of Delaware business leaders that works to promote responsible economic development and address issues that affect Delaware's economic health.

FCCB Donates 3,000 COVID Test Kits to Community Non-Profit Organizations

| Announcements

First Citizens Community Bank (FCCB) recently donated 3,000 COVID test kits to two non-profit organizations in their local communities. Lebanon Volunteers in Medicine, whose mission is to provide free, compassionate quality care and education to underserved members of their community, received 2,000 of the kits. "Beneficiaries of this donation will be the underserved, uninsured and working poor families of Lebanon County," stated Richard Scott, Executive Director. "First Citizens commitment to helping those in need in our community is recognized and greatly appreciated."

FCCB Provides Financial Literacy Resources to Local Students and Community Members

04/14/2022 | Announcements

FCCB is celebrating their 150th anniversary this year. As part of their ongoing commitment to building better communities, they recently announced the introduction of FCCB Academy, their new online Financial Literacy program. For years, FCCB has invested time, money, and industry experience in the communities they serve. Their partnership with Banzai, provider of an award-winning online program and content library, will allow users to practice real-world finance from the safety of their home or classroom using any internet-enabled device. Students and residents of the community have free, 24-7 access.
